Alterable and Steady

Alterable

Alterable adjective - Capable of being readily changed.
Usage example: if my vacation plans were alterable, I'd change them

Steady is an antonym for alterable.

Steady

Steady adjective - Not undergoing a change in condition.
Usage example: a steady breeze from the west

Alterable is an antonym for steady.
